Google vs Utilities
According to Google the State of California should require its big utilities to give near real-time pricing information to every smart meter-enabled customer by the end of next year. California’s big three utilities Pacific Gas & Electric, Southern California Edison, and San Diego Gas & Electric have raised plenty of objections to that deadline.
The debate, which could influence smart grid policies across the country, underscores an important difference between the two things Google wants utilities to provide, energy “usage” data versus “pricing information.”
